You are correct that the same reasoning can be applied to fructose, and, as with glucose, the beta-pyranose form is most stable. It is common in biochemistry textbooks, however, to draw fructose as a furanose. WebFructose is a simple ketonic monosaccharide present in many plants, it is also known as fruit sugar. In plants, it is often bonded to glucose to form the disaccharide sucrose. It is absorbed directly in the bloodstream during the digestion. A French chemist named Augustin-Pierre Dubrunfaut first discovered fructose in the year 1847. WebSugars like glucose are made by plants in a process called photosynthesis. In photosynthesis, plants use the energy of sunlight to convert carbon dioxide gas into sugar molecules. Photosynthesis takes place in many small steps, but its overall reaction is just the cellular respiration reaction flipped backwards:
